Austrian Open: Timo BOLL wins all-German clash to set up semi-final showdown with FAN Zhendong

2019 ITTF World Tour Platinum bet-at-home.com Austrian Open

 

The all-German clash in the quarter-finals of the 2019 ITTF World Tour Platinum bet-at-home.com Austrian Open in Linz has belonged to Timo BOLL who beat Dimitrij OVTCHAROV 4:1 (11:8 12:10 10:12 12:10 11:8). Seven-time individual European champion will play against actual world no.1 FAN Zhendong in the semi-finals. China‘s star overcame Chinese Taipei‘s LIN Yun-Ju in six games.

 

Actual world no.41 ZHAO Zihao of China continues his winning streak after upset he caused in the Round of 16 (beat his compatriot no.2 seed LIN Gaoyuan). This time he was extended to full distance by Hong Kong‘s WONG Chun Ting. His next opponent will be Brazil‘s Hugo CALDERANO who prevailed against Japan‘s Koki NIWA after six games.

 

Japan‘s Tomokazu HARIMOTO and Hina HAYATA are the winners of the Mixed Doubles event as they beat in the final China‘s pair LIN Gaoyuan and ZHU Yuling 3:1 (11:5 4:11 11:5 11:6).

The European Table Tennis Union (ETTU) is the governing body of the sport of table tennis in Europe, and is the only authority recognized for this purpose by the International Table Tennis Federation. The ETTU deals with all matters relating to table tennis at a European level, including the development and promotion of the sport in the territories controlled by its 58 member associations, and the organization of continental table tennis competitions, including the European Championships.
